Skip to content

Standardize deps badges #628

@alexdln

Description

@alexdln

Dependencies have different badges - vulnerabilities, outdated, optional, and potentially others.

Currently, outdated is displayed as an icon, and optional as text (in a fairly large container). It's worth consolidating their appearance, and it would be more convenient to use icons (again, optional takes up too much space and attention).

@brenoepics did this for optional in his PR and I think the icon really does look more convenient, but we haven't been able to choose a suitable icon yet and have rolled back this part and am creating a separate issue for choosing and solving it.

Example page with optional deps - vitest

Metadata

Metadata

Assignees

No one assigned

    Labels

    a11yRelated to accessibility and inclusionfrontFrontend, Design

    Type

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ions